
Mastering AI Prompts for Lesson Planning
A Professional Development Activity on Prompt Engineering
Activity Overview
This professional development activity introduces teachers to the practice of prompt engineering by showing how small changes in prompts dramatically improve AI outputs. Using ChatGPT or another genAI platform as the tool, educators begin with a vague, unhelpful prompt and gradually refine it step by step into an excellent, classroom-ready version. Through the "Prompt Ladder" method, teachers learn to create subject-specific prompts that generate high-quality lesson plans tailored to their classroom needs.
